Company Overview
KLA is a global leader in diversified electronics for the semiconductor manufacturing ecosystem. Virtually every electronic device in the world is produced using our technologies. No laptop, smartphone, wearable device, voice-controlled gadget, flexible screen, VR device or smart car would have made it into your hands without us. KLA invents systems and solutions for the manufacturing of wafers and reticles, integrated circuits, packaging, printed circuit boards and flat panel displays. The innovative ideas and devices that are advancing humanity all begin with inspiration, research and development. KLA focuses more than average on innovation and we invest 15% of sales back into R&D. Our expert teams of physicists, engineers, data scientists and problem-solvers work together with the world's leading technology providers to accelerate the delivery of tomorrow's electronic devices. Group/Division
The Instruments Group is passionate about development of state-of-the-art inspection and metrology equipment used in production and research and development environments. Organization is globally located in US, China, and Singapore. We provide critical cost-effective solutions for power electronics, LED, communications, automotive, data storage, and other related nanoelectronics and materials science applications. We partner with our customers to provide state of the art hardware and software to improve yield and lower overall production costs by supplying world-leading inspection, metrology and review systems. In addition to developing valuable product solutions, the group provides support to customers to achieve performance entitlement through sharing and implementation of application BKMs (Best Known Methods).
